Output d5685ebe03ba79953625522a3f502f8f835b60d898da3a78c32be081aa1822e0:0

value
1243500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b142785eacb2d77dc26fcdce978c0239f76c143e OP_EQUAL
address
3HrH9vmToDzuHybWHPaB85Nzi2VSZmWkZD
transaction
d5685ebe03ba79953625522a3f502f8f835b60d898da3a78c32be081aa1822e0
confirmations
307111
spent
true